Newmarket Festival, 9-11th November
An
impressive showcase of Art, Culture, Fashion and Food, one
of Auckland’s most desired suburbs hosts a weekend
festival not to be missed.
The best of Newmarket’s businesses are joining forces with local and iconic Kiwi artists, fashionistas, singers and industry insiders bringing the vibrant suburb to life.
The Newmarket Festival is an event filled weekend for all ages to enjoy. Some of the highlights include Dick Frizzell in store at Andrea Moore as part of the Art, Fashion and Champagne Trail, indulge in High Tea at Teed St Larder whilst listening to the best of the Opera Factory or bring nana’s jewellery to Walker & Hall’s take on the Antiques Road Show to find out if it’s Undiscovered Treasure. Tickets to the Festival will be given as a Free Gift with purchase over $50 at the 50 participating businesses. As well as access to festivities over the weekend, festival ticket holders will also enjoy exclusive offers and discounts.
Newmarket Festival kicks off at 5 pm Friday 9th of November, running all weekend until late Sunday 12th November.
